Reviewed Granola

"I have been using this recipe for a few years, and it always turns out wonderful. The best thing is that you can adapt this to your liking. I always add cinnamon and nutmeg and also add a bit of water to this so it is moist. This helps to get the granola to clump up. I also add craisins and dried blueberries. Wonderful every time!"
